深入剖析V2Ray内存管理与优化策略

深入剖析V2Ray内存管理与优化策略

在现代网络环境中,V2Ray作为一种强大的翻墙工具,因其灵活性和高效性而受到广泛关注。尤其是在内存管理与优化策略方面,V2Ray展现出了独特的优势。本文将深入探讨V2Ray的内存管理机制及其优化策略,帮助用户更好地理解和使用这一翻墙软件。

V2Ray的内存管理机制

V2Ray的内存管理主要依赖于Go语言的内存管理机制。Go语言采用了自动垃圾回收(GC)机制,这使得V2Ray在处理大量连接时能够有效地管理内存。具体来说,V2Ray通过以下几个方面来优化内存使用:

  • 连接复用:V2Ray支持连接复用,允许多个请求共享同一个TCP连接,从而减少内存占用。
  • 动态内存分配:V2Ray根据实际需求动态分配内存,避免了内存的浪费。
  • 高效的缓存机制:V2Ray使用高效的缓存策略,减少了频繁的内存分配和释放,提高了性能。

内存优化策略

为了进一步提升V2Ray的性能,用户可以采取以下内存优化策略:

1. 调整配置参数

用户可以通过调整V2Ray的配置文件中的参数来优化内存使用。例如,设置合理的最大连接数和超时时间,可以有效减少内存占用。

2. 使用最新版本

定期更新V2Ray至最新版本,能够享受到最新的性能优化和内存管理改进。开发者会不断修复内存泄漏问题,并优化内存使用效率。

3. 监控内存使用

使用监控工具(如Prometheus)来实时监控V2Ray的内存使用情况,及时发现并解决内存问题。

V2Ray的使用场景

V2Ray不仅适用于科学上网,还可以用于以下场景:

  • 企业网络安全:通过V2Ray实现安全的远程访问,保护企业内部数据。
  • 个人隐私保护:使用V2Ray隐藏真实IP地址,保护个人隐私。
  • 跨区域访问:通过V2Ray访问被限制的内容,突破地理限制。

总结

V2Ray作为一款优秀的翻墙软件,其内存管理与优化策略为用户提供了高效的网络体验。通过合理配置、定期更新和监控内存使用,用户可以最大限度地发挥V2Ray的性能。无论是个人用户还是企业用户,掌握这些内存管理技巧都将有助于提升翻墙体验。如果你正在寻找2025最佳VPN,V2Ray无疑是一个值得考虑的选项。

© 版权声明
THE END
喜欢就支持一下吧
点赞0 分享
评论 抢沙发

请登录后发表评论

    暂无评论内容